How to Make Pumpkin Scones
-
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) to ensure a perfectly warm baking environment for your scones. This high temperature will help them rise and achieve that delightful golden color.
-
Combine the dry ingredients by mixing the flour, brown sugar,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, allspice, and cloves in a large bowl. This harmonious blend will create the aromatic base of your scones.
-
Cut in the cold butter using a pastry cutter or your fingers until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. This process is crucial for creating flaky layers, so be sure to work quickly to keep the butter cold.
-
Stir in the pumpkin puree, 5 tablespoons of heavy cream, vanilla extract, and maple syrup. Mix gently until just combined, adding more cream if necessary to achieve a slightly sticky dough that holds together.
-
Turn out the dough onto a floured surface, gently kneading it just a few times until it becomes cohesive. Avoid overworking to maintain that flaky texture we adore in scones.
-
Pat the dough into a circle about 1 inch thick and use a knife or pizza cutter to cut it into 8 wedges. You can also use a biscuit cutter for round scones if you prefer!
-
Place the scones on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and bake for 25-30 minutes or until they are golden brown on the edges and firm to the touch.
-
Prepare the glaze by whisking together 2 tablespoons of heavy cream, powdered sugar, 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t in a small bowl until smooth and glossy.
-
Drizzle the glaze over the warm scones while they’re fresh from the oven and allow it to set for a few minutes before enjoying your creation!
Optional: Serve with a sprinkle of cinnamon on top for an extra touch of warmth.

Make Ahead Options
These Pumpkin Scones are perfect for meal prep and make your busy mornings a breeze! You can prepare the dough up to 24 hours in advance. Simply follow the recipe instructions through Step 5, then wrap the dough tightly in plastic wrap and refrigerate. When you’re ready to bake, simply remove the dough, cut it into wedges, and bake as directed. For even more convenience, you can freeze the cut scones for up to 3 months. Just place them on a baking sheet to freeze individually before transferring to an airtight container. Bake from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time, and you’ll have fresh scones just as delightful as when made the same day!

How to Store and Freeze Pumpkin Scones
Fridge: Keep your Pumpkin Scones in an airtight container for up to 3 days. This will help retain their moisture and flavor while keeping them fresh for snacking.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ze your scones individually wrapped in plastic wrap or in a freezer bag for up to 3 months. Thaw at room temperature before reheating.
Reheating: To enjoy scones warm,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 10 minutes, or microwave for 15-20 seconds if you’re in a hurry.
Glaze Storage: If you have leftover glaze, store it in the fridge in a sealed container for up to a week. Just stir well before drizzling over fresh scones!

Chef's Helpful Tips
- To ensure your Pumpkin Scones have the perfect texture, always use cold butter and handle the dough as little as possible.
- A common mistake is overmixing the dough; remember that it should be slightly sticky and just come together for optimal moisture.
- When cutting the scones, a sharp knife or pizza cutter will give you clean edges and help them rise evenly in the oven.
- Bake your scones at 400°F (200°C) for 25-30 minutes, and keep an eye on them to avoid overbaking, as they should be golden brown and firm to the touch.
Pumpkin Scones Recipe FAQs
How do I choose the right pumpkin puree?
Absolutely! Look for 100% pure pumpkin puree in a can or fresh cooked pumpkin. Avoid pumpkin pie filling, as it contains added sugars and spices. The puree should be rich in color without excess water—check for a thick, smooth consistency.
How do I store leftover Pumpkin Scones?
Very simply! Store your Pumpkin Scones in an airtight container at room temperature for 1-2 days. If you want them to last longer, refrigerate for up to 3 days. Just keep in mind that refrigeration may slightly alter their texture.
Can I freeze Pumpkin Scones, and how?
Absolutely! To freeze your Pumpkin Scones, wrap each one individually in plastic wrap or place them in a freezer-safe bag to prevent freezer burn. They can be frozen for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y, simply thaw them at room temperature for a couple of hours, or reheat them directly from the freezer in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es.
What should I do if my scones come out too dry?
If your scones turn out dry, don’t worry! This can often happen if you’ve overmixed the dough or added too much flour. Next time, be gentle while mixing, and consider adding an additional tablespoon of heavy cream to achieve the right consistency. You can also serve them with a spread or glaze to add moisture.
